Specifications

The Best Manufacturing Glv Nitrile Nat Rub 12″ 16MIL NM-08, Case of 12 / Pack of 12 comes with a set of specifications that clearly define its protective capabilities. The 16MIL thickness is a standout feature, offering a more substantial barrier compared to the standard 5-mil or even 11-mil gloves often found in laboratories or general use. This increased thickness directly translates to enhanced resistance against punctures and chemical permeation.

The gloves are constructed from 100% nitrile, a material known for its excellent resistance to a wide range of chemicals, oils, and solvents, making them ideal for industrial and workshop environments. The 12-inch length provides extended coverage, protecting not only the hands but also a significant portion of the forearm. This is particularly beneficial when dealing with splashing liquids or when working in tight spaces where the risk of abrasion to the wrist area is higher.

The unlined design contributes to a more tactile feel, allowing for better manipulation of tools and materials. While they are described as chlorinated, this process typically aids in easier donning and doffing, reducing static cling and making them more user-friendly. The mention of a tractor tread grip suggests an enhanced surface texture designed to improve wet and dry grip, a crucial feature for preventing slips and ensuring secure handling of objects.
